A static fire test is far more than just a fiery show; it’s a vital diagnostic procedure. Engineers meticulously monitor every aspect of the engine's performance—thrust, fuel flow, pressure, and temperature—ensuring all systems are GO before committing to a full flight attempt. It's a dress rehearsal where the stakes are high, but the lessons learned are invaluable.

Starship isn't just another rocket; it's the cornerstone of Elon Musk's vision for making life multi-planetary.
Designed to be fully reusable, both the Starship upper stage and its massive Super Heavy booster are intended to land vertically, ready to be refueled and fly again. This unprecedented reusability is key to dramatically reducing the cost of space access, opening up possibilities for extensive lunar missions, establishing a self-sustaining city on Mars, and even enabling rapid point-to-point travel across Earth.
The journey has been nothing short of spectacular, punctuated by both groundbreaking successes and dramatic, rapid unscheduled disassemblies.
Each "learning experience," as SpaceX often calls them, has provided crucial insights, leading to design improvements and operational refinements. The iterative development process, characterized by rapid prototyping and testing, is a hallmark of SpaceX's engineering philosophy, allowing them to push boundaries at an unparalleled pace.
